Perfect time to go around town and try something new! Listen up foodies, 2018 Restaurant Week has kicked off in Columbus! You can get your grub on and save some bucks with over 120 restaurants in the city. You can find 3-course meals costing between $15 and $40, depending on the restaurant.   Holiday closings Mail will not be delivered. Parking meters in Columbus will be enforced. County, state and federal offices will be closed. Columbus city offices will be open. Columbus Metropolitan Library’s Main Library and these branches will be open: Dublin, Gahanna, Hilliard, Hilltop, Karl Road, New Albany, Reynoldsburg, Southeast and Whetstone.
